On 01/03/2026, at approximately 1852 hours, Alaska State Troopers (AST) received a call of a suspicious vehicle in the road on the Old Sterling Hwy. Troopers responded and contacted a Nissan Pathfinder being towed by a Ford Van. Both drivers were identified, and the investigation revealed that the driver of the Ford van, Dawson Stone, age 54, of Anchor Point, had his driving privileges revoked by the Alaska Department of Motor Vehicles. Dawson was issued a criminal summons for Driving While License Revoked.

On 01/03/2026 at approximately 0032 hours, Alaska State Troopers received a REDDI report in Wasilla of an intoxicated driver leaving a residence. Shortly after, the REDDI vehicle returned to the residence where Eilene Peter (age 46 of Wasilla) was contacted by Troopers. During the investigation it was learned that Peter had driven with her 14-year-old child in the vehicle, however due to the child’s age, Troopers were unable to charge Peter for endangering the welfare of a child. Peter was arrested for driving under the influence of alcohol. Later Peter refused to provide a breath sample to determine her level of impairment and a warrant was issued to collect her blood. Peter was remanded to Mat-Su Pretrial for DUI and refusal to submit to chemical test where she was held on a $500 bail.

On 01/03/2026 at 1446 hours the Alaska State Troopers received a report of a single vehicle rollover crash near Mile 163 Parks Highway. Investigation determined a Jonathan Sheehan, age 23 from Fort Wainwright was traveling northbound, lost control due to ice, and rolled his vehicle. Sheehan was issued a citation. There were no injuries from the collision.
